Examining Healthcare Processes: A DMAIC Approach

Within the complex realm of healthcare, optimizing processes is paramount for delivering efficient and effective patient care. A systematic approach like DMAIC (Define, Measure, Analyze, Improve, Control) provides a structured framework for streamlining workflows, reducing errors, and enhancing overall performance. Leveraging DMAIC initiates with clearly defining the healthcare process under scrutiny, identifying key metrics for measurement, and analyzing data to pinpoint areas requiring improvement. Through iterative cycles of adjusting processes and observing results, DMAIC empowers healthcare organizations to achieve significant gains in quality, cost-effectiveness, and patient satisfaction.

Root Cause Analysis: Dominating the Analyze Phase in Healthcare DMAIC

The analyze phase of DMAIC (Define, Measure, Analyze, Improve, Control) is crucial to effective root cause analysis within healthcare. This phase delves into identifying the underlying causes causing a problem, rather than merely addressing its manifestations. A systematic approach, such as the 5 Whys technique, can guide medical staff to pinpoint the causal factors contributing to patient safety concerns in a healthcare setting.

Through this meticulous examination, actionable insights emerge that can be used to develop effective solutions and prevent recurrence in the future. Mastering the analyze phase is critical in creating a more efficient healthcare environment.
